袁 琴
伴隨教學(xué)改革的進(jìn)行,人們對高中的信息技術(shù)教學(xué)越發(fā)關(guān)注,目的是讓學(xué)生可以熟練運(yùn)用信息技術(shù),幫助他們?nèi)蘸罂梢皂樌麑W(xué)習(xí)和工作,實(shí)現(xiàn)學(xué)生信息素養(yǎng)的培養(yǎng)。信息技術(shù)課程需要學(xué)生進(jìn)行大量的操作和實(shí)踐,因此教師需要改變傳統(tǒng)的教學(xué)理念,創(chuàng)新出多樣化的教學(xué)方法以提升高中信息技術(shù)教學(xué)的質(zhì)量。python 語言課程是高中信息技術(shù)教學(xué)的主要內(nèi)容,對于學(xué)生計算機(jī)操作能力的提高有著關(guān)鍵性的影響,教師必須從學(xué)生的實(shí)際情況出發(fā),制定多樣化的教學(xué)策略。
學(xué)生只有對某一學(xué)科感興趣才會有足夠的學(xué)習(xí)動力,興趣可以調(diào)動學(xué)生學(xué)習(xí)的積極性,更加高效的達(dá)到教學(xué)效果?;诖?在進(jìn)行python 語言知識教學(xué)時,教師還需從學(xué)生的興趣出發(fā),制定教學(xué)計劃。由于高中的學(xué)生面臨高考,學(xué)習(xí)的壓力較大,所以教師不僅需要教授學(xué)生python 語言知識,還需要緩解學(xué)生的學(xué)習(xí)壓力,這就要求教師給學(xué)生創(chuàng)設(shè)輕松的學(xué)習(xí)氛圍,激發(fā)學(xué)生的學(xué)習(xí)興趣。盡管計算機(jī)技術(shù)已經(jīng)得到普及,但是仍然有大部分的人認(rèn)為計算機(jī)知識是一門非常復(fù)雜的課程,缺乏學(xué)習(xí)的信心和興趣。教師可通過設(shè)計一些活動或游戲讓學(xué)生參與進(jìn)來,不僅可以緩解學(xué)生的學(xué)習(xí)壓力,還可以讓他們慢慢認(rèn)識和接受信息技術(shù),培養(yǎng)學(xué)生對這門課程的學(xué)習(xí)興趣,讓他們了解和愿意學(xué)習(xí)python 語言,進(jìn)而實(shí)現(xiàn)高效教學(xué)。
教學(xué)質(zhì)量與教師選擇的教學(xué)方式有直接關(guān)系,在進(jìn)行python語言教學(xué)時,教師一定要制定科學(xué)的教學(xué)目標(biāo),安排合理的教學(xué)任務(wù),利用一些教學(xué)情境培養(yǎng)學(xué)生的編程思維。教師根據(jù)python 語言教學(xué)的實(shí)際內(nèi)容,創(chuàng)建形象、有效地教學(xué)情境,引導(dǎo)學(xué)生針對python 語言知識在情境中進(jìn)行提問,在探究的過程中強(qiáng)化其對python 知識的了解。python 語言知識對于大部分高中生來講是首次接觸,因?yàn)閷W(xué)生對編程沒有足夠的認(rèn)知,學(xué)生在學(xué)習(xí)初期缺乏學(xué)習(xí)興趣,并且學(xué)習(xí)難度較大,這時教師就需要采用情境教學(xué)法引導(dǎo)學(xué)生對python 語言知識進(jìn)行應(yīng)用,向?qū)W生呈現(xiàn)python 語言的樂趣。需要注意的是教師在采用情境教學(xué)法時,要從旁引導(dǎo)學(xué)生解決存在的python 編程問題,并從不同方面展開探究,在一個情境中再創(chuàng)建一個情境,按照步驟逐漸深入教學(xué)。
例如:教師在開展python 語言知識首堂課教學(xué)時,可以使用多媒體先讓學(xué)生觀看幾個簡單的python 語言程序,并應(yīng)用python 語言編寫小程序,激發(fā)起學(xué)生的興趣和好奇心。然后引導(dǎo)一到兩名學(xué)生試著編寫一些簡單的程序,并向全體同學(xué)展示程序運(yùn)行的效果,以此培養(yǎng)學(xué)生的編程思維,提高教學(xué)效率。
要想更好地學(xué)習(xí)python 語言知識,就必須對知識具有較高的認(rèn)知水平,教師一方面要對理論知識進(jìn)行教學(xué),還需要通過一些案例活動,來提高學(xué)生的認(rèn)知水平。教師可利用案例教學(xué)法,通過具體的案例教學(xué)活動,來對學(xué)生進(jìn)行逐步的引導(dǎo),讓學(xué)生可以更快的掌握python 語言的編程技能。首先,教師可以設(shè)計一個簡單的路程問題,“從一個地點(diǎn)到另一個地點(diǎn)用時最短的路程方案”,讓學(xué)生利用python 語言的思維進(jìn)行計算;其次,引導(dǎo)學(xué)生對計算機(jī)交互的語言特點(diǎn)進(jìn)行了解,使用python 語言設(shè)計的程序內(nèi)容,教師可以使用“猜數(shù)字”等基礎(chǔ)案例指導(dǎo)學(xué)生分析程序設(shè)計的流程,讓學(xué)生了解python 語言的基礎(chǔ)知識與構(gòu)造類別。最后,教師需要增加學(xué)生的實(shí)踐能力,提升學(xué)生的編程思維,如,教師可以在進(jìn)行順序、選擇等各種語言構(gòu)造知識教學(xué)時,通過案例向?qū)W生展示構(gòu)造和功能,并讓學(xué)生建設(shè)基本的邏輯思維,學(xué)會如何構(gòu)建各種構(gòu)造模型。
python 語言是一門實(shí)踐性較強(qiáng)的知識內(nèi)容,所以教師在教學(xué)時必須要多開展實(shí)踐教學(xué)活動,不斷地鍛煉學(xué)生的實(shí)踐能力,培養(yǎng)學(xué)生的自主學(xué)習(xí)能力,讓學(xué)生自主的進(jìn)行python 語言編程的學(xué)習(xí)。例如:在教學(xué)分支結(jié)構(gòu)程序時,教師可以先設(shè)計一個“出租車計費(fèi)”項(xiàng)目,并制定利用網(wǎng)絡(luò)查詢出租車計價標(biāo)準(zhǔn)的程序,基于計價方法建設(shè)數(shù)學(xué)模型,再將模型轉(zhuǎn)變成python 編程語言,使用軟件運(yùn)行程序反復(fù)檢測,指引學(xué)生按部就班做好項(xiàng)目,學(xué)會這一模塊的操作流程。
另外,教師還要使用線上評估系統(tǒng)提高學(xué)生自主學(xué)習(xí)的能力,以培養(yǎng)學(xué)生的編程思維,特別是在學(xué)生完成教師布置的課后作業(yè)時,其不能及時和教師展開溝通,這時教師便可以使用線上評估系統(tǒng)對作業(yè)進(jìn)行評判,檢驗(yàn)學(xué)生的學(xué)習(xí)效果和編程水平,并提出相應(yīng)的指導(dǎo)意見。
信息技術(shù)課程與文化課程有著明顯區(qū)別,此課程的重點(diǎn)在于實(shí)踐和操作,學(xué)生在步入高中后接觸的知識都是與之前不同的,學(xué)習(xí)的難度也明顯增加,學(xué)生之間的層次性也會越發(fā)的明顯,要想促進(jìn)學(xué)生的全面發(fā)展,教師就需要使用分層教學(xué)的模式,根據(jù)學(xué)生的能力分別實(shí)施不同層次的教學(xué)手段,讓學(xué)生更好地學(xué)習(xí)信息技術(shù)。對于信息基礎(chǔ)較差的學(xué)生,教師可先從計算機(jī)基礎(chǔ)知識的初步認(rèn)識開始,從簡單到困難循序漸進(jìn),在進(jìn)行教學(xué)時既要提升學(xué)生對計算機(jī)的認(rèn)識,還要提高他們的實(shí)踐操作能力,再慢慢引入python 編程語言教學(xué)。對于信息基礎(chǔ)較好的學(xué)生,教師需要以學(xué)生的興趣為著手點(diǎn),基于他們所掌握的知識增強(qiáng)學(xué)生的信息素質(zhì)與編程技能。例如,學(xué)習(xí)能力較強(qiáng)的學(xué)生可運(yùn)用已經(jīng)掌握的python 編程語言知識自行設(shè)計簡單的小程序,教師從旁適當(dāng)引導(dǎo),指出不足之處并提出相應(yīng)的指導(dǎo)意見?;A(chǔ)一般的學(xué)生只需要學(xué)習(xí)python 語言的基礎(chǔ)知識即可。另外,教師還需定期查看學(xué)生的學(xué)習(xí)進(jìn)度和學(xué)習(xí)效果,激勵學(xué)生運(yùn)用自身豐富的想象力做出創(chuàng)新,并對學(xué)生提出的創(chuàng)意予以鼓勵和支持,增加他們的自信心,激發(fā)學(xué)生的學(xué)習(xí)熱情。
總而言之,信息技術(shù)課程在高中教學(xué)內(nèi)容中占據(jù)重要地位,教師要對其予以足夠的關(guān)注,在教學(xué)過程中應(yīng)培養(yǎng)學(xué)生對信息技術(shù)的學(xué)習(xí)興趣。在進(jìn)行python 語言課程教學(xué)時,教師需要使用科學(xué)合理的教學(xué)方式,處理教學(xué)過程中出現(xiàn)的問題,并且時刻堅持以學(xué)生為主體,讓學(xué)生自愿學(xué)習(xí),培養(yǎng)學(xué)生編程思維的同時提高他們的信息素養(yǎng),讓高中信息技術(shù)的教學(xué)效率和質(zhì)量共同提升。